No, there is no direct train from Stockton-on-Tees to Lancashire. However, there are services departing from Stockton-on-Tees station and arriving at Lancashire station via Hebden Bridge.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 3h 21m.
Stockton-on-Tees to Lancashire train services, operated by TransPennine Express, depart from Eaglescliffe station.
Stockton-on-Tees to Lancashire train services, operated by TransPennine Express, arrive at Blackburn station.
The distance between Stockton-on-Tees and Lancashire is 112.2 km. The road distance is 201 km.
